    Individualized, personalized education sounds nice, but some kids get anxiety from that much attention. I was placed in small classes because they thought I had a learning disability, but eventually forced my way into average classes. I did just as well being 1 of 15 students as I did being 1 of 5 students. I’d rather have had a large class where I could go with everyone else’s flow then have every paced to what they thought I could handle.
